From time to time many of us have had the fantasy that words, used in perfect combination, could somehow change the world. Or perhaps we dreamed that ordinary sentences in todays language could somehow make us willingly change ourselves. Many people would say that such a book has been written, or more exactly, dictated to Annie Kirkwood. In 1987, Annie began to feel the presence, and hear the messages of the Virgin Mary. Annie's disbelief, resistance, and acceptance is a story in itself, but what remains are Mary's messages of great importance to us all. The Kirkwoods, Annie and Byron, have received many letters about this book. Most of the writers relate of what has already been mentioned, lives have been changed, or that this is a most important book for our times. Others have told me that it is like the information of the Bible: concise, easy to read, and every bit as compelling. What I and others are trying to say is that an important book has been written, a book of great power and scope. Contained in the ten chapters are warnings, predictions, Mary's and Joseph's life on earth together, a message to every family and the world, sections on love, ourselves as spirit, prayer, the aftertime, and a message from Jesus. In the world today are many children and adults who are contacted by Mary and pass those messages along to us. The messages contain a consistancy, love, and urgency in what is relayed, and these thoughts continue in "Mary's Messages". Mary calls for a return to God, to prayer, and preparation for changes. Many serious predictions are spoken of and have occured, while other disturbing changes remain. In a recent newsletter mailed by the Kirkwoods, Mary has explained that predictions are given to capture our attention. In some cases, the events recorded in this book (published in 1991) have been pushed back or diminished because of our prayers and favorable actions. She has explained that these are days of grace, that the predictions in the book whose dates have passed have not lapsed, but that we have been given additional time before their occurence, a gift. This is a deeply spiritual book, without the limits of organized religions, ringing truthfully and clearly. Perhaps, as so many have said, this is the book we have been looking for
